Selecting Garment Materials for Cleanroom Integrity

Wiki Article

Garment selection is a paramount factor in maintaining the sterility and purity of cleanroom environments. To achieve optimal contamination control, it's essential to choose materials that are resistant to shedding of particles and fibers. Natural fibers such as cotton and wool are prone to shedding, presenting a risk for cleanroom applications. Synthetic fabrics like polyester, nylon, and polypropylene offer superior protection against particle release. Additionally, garments should be constructed with tightly woven seams and minimal embellishments to minimize potential sources of contamination.

A well-chosen garment can make a substantial difference in preserving the cleanroom's integrity. Selecting materials that are breathable while offering effective protection against particle intrusion is key for maintaining a healthy and productive work environment.

Role of Cleanroom Garments on Product Integrity

Maintaining product integrity within a controlled environment is paramount for numerous industries. Protective attire play a pivotal role in achieving this objective by minimizing the introduction of contaminants, such as particles, fibers, and microorganisms, which can compromise the quality and functionality of products. These garments are meticulously designed to create a barrier between personnel and sensitive manufacturing areas. They typically consist of tightly woven fabrics, sealed seams, and specialized materials that effectively reduce the shedding of lint and particles.

Ultimately, the use of cleanroom garments is essential in safeguarding product integrity by minimizing contamination risks and ensuring a controlled manufacturing environment.

Selecting the Right Cleanroom Clothing for Optimal Performance

When it comes to achieving optimal performance in a cleanroom environment, choosing the right clothing is vital. Cleanroom garments deliver a barrier against contamination, protecting sensitive equipment and processes. Considerations to consider when choosing cleanroom clothing include the particular requirements of your process, the degree of contamination control required, and the convenience of the wearer.

A well-designed cleanroom garment will be made from substances that are resistant to static electricity and other potential sources of contamination. It should also deliver a snug fit to minimize the risk of shedding particles or holding contaminants.

In addition to the clothing itself, it is essential to enforce strict protocols for sanitizing garments and for manipulating them in a way that reduces contamination.
